What I have on my button is <path to ultraedit>\uedit32.exe with the 
<path to file>\file  and ultraedit opens the file if it's not running 
and opens the file when it is. I also have a key combo set up with the 
command <path to ultraedit>\uedit32.exe and that brings me to ultraedit 
whether or not it was already open.

> I use UltraEdit as a Notepad replacement. In PowerPro, I have a button
> that opens a frequently used text file. The button simply gives the
> path to the text file, and that works fine whenever UltraEdit is not
> already open. However, when UltraEdit is open (either with no file
> loaded or another file loaded), then the button no longer works. In
> other words, clicking the button has no effect.
> 
> Oddly, if I open the configuration for that button and click Test,
> then the button works as expected. In other words, the file opens in
> UltraEdit even when UltraEdit is already open.
> 
> Can anyone explain why the Test button indicates that the button is
> configured correctly; but once I try to use the button normally, it
> fails (under the specified condition that UltraEdit is already open)?
> 
> Can anyone provide a workaround so that I can use PowerPro normally to
> open a text file, even when UltraEdit is already open?
